diff --git a/core/object/script_language.h b/core/object/script_language.h index 4e519f405e..e37a5d3e75 100644 --- a/core/object/script_language.h +++ b/core/object/script_language.h @@ -255,11 +255,11 @@ public: }; void get_core_type_words(List *p_core_type_words) const; - virtual void get_reserved_words(List *p_words) const = 0; + virtual Vector get_reserved_words() const = 0; virtual bool is_control_flow_keyword(const String &p_string) const = 0; - virtual void get_comment_delimiters(List *p_delimiters) const = 0; - virtual void get_doc_comment_delimiters(List *p_delimiters) const = 0; - virtual void get_string_delimiters(List *p_delimiters) const = 0; + virtual Vector get_comment_delimiters() const = 0; + virtual Vector get_doc_comment_delimiters() const = 0; + virtual Vector get_string_delimiters() const = 0; virtual Ref